Affirmation: Hope lights up my life

My days are filled with happiness and purpose.

I cultivate gratitude. I notice the pleasant events and valuable opportunities that greet me each day. I keep a journal of things I am thankful for and express my appreciation out loud on a regular basis.

I give generously. Volunteering in my community or doing favors for my neighbors builds my confidence. My actions prove that I can make a positive difference in the world.

I set compelling goals. I focus on the things I can control. I channel my energy into constructive activities.

I surround myself with positive influences and support. I spend time with family and friends who lift my spirits and challenge me to reach my potential. I select mentors and role models who inspire me to keep trying.

I monitor my media consumption. I get my information from trusted sources. I limit my exposure to disturbing news or social media posts. I turn off my computer and put away my phone, so I can relax before bedtime.

I practice self-care. A healthy lifestyle reduces my stress levels and makes me more resilient. It is easier to be cheerful when I avoid becoming too hungry or tired.

I rely on my faith. I remember that hardships are temporary. Prayer and meditation help me to see the light shining through the darkness.

Today, I have high hopes. I look on the bright side and keep moving forward. I am confident that I can attain my goals.

Self-Reflection Questions:

1. How does being hopeful affect my physical health?
2. What is the relationship between hope and motivation?
3. What is one opportunity that I am excited about today?
